LEVEL 2: AWARD IN PRINCIPLES OF RISK ASSESSMENT (RQF)

course/Award information

During this 1 day course, Learners will gain a basic introduction into the principles of risk assessment. Topics covered include; main causes of work-related fatalities, basic processes for undertaking a risk assessment, key terms associated with risk assessments, methods that can be used to prioritise risks and more.

REGULATORS:
Ofqual regulated

PRE REQUISITES:
Be 14 years of age or older.

VALIDITY OF AWARD:
This qualification is valid for 3 years.

LENGTH OF COURSE:
7 hours

COURSE CONTENT:

This qualification covers:

  • State the main causes of work-related fatalities, injuries and ill health
  • Outline the moral, legal and economic reasons for preventing accidents and ill health at work
  • Define key terms associated with risk assessment in the context of health and safety at work including:
    • Accident
    • near miss
    • accident triangle
    • hazard
    • risk
    • risk assessment
    • risk control hierarchy
    • suitable and sufficient
    • competence
  • Outline the role of risk assessment in accident and ill health prevention
  • Outline the legal requirements for risk assessment
  • Describe a simple process for undertaking a risk assessment
  • Give examples of occupational, environmental and human factors that can affect the level of risk from hazards at work
  • Outline a method that can be used to prioritise risks
  • Outline the requirements for providing information about, and records on, the results of a risk assessment

ASSESSMENT CRITERIA:

  • Continual assessment by the tutor
  • Complete a multiple choice question paper with a pass mark of 20/30
